|> I've been receiving an admin alert that indicates sendmail 
|> isn't functioning.  It's happended a few tims now and it 
|> appears to restart during the next alert cycle (15 minutes) 
|> but the last time it was down for 8 hours (overnight) before 
|> it restarted. This does not occur during heavy loads.  POP 
|> and IMAP continue to function. I see nothing unusal in the 
|> logs. I have Solarspeed's firewall installed and Sendmail 
|> patches 16402 and 16429 installed.  Does anyone have an idea 
|> as to why this might be occuring.

When this happened to our server, it turned out tons of spam were being
relayed through the server because we did not have Pop Before SMTP
working properly. Just a thought.
